Prolong
 
What is everyone using on the black plastic pieces over the
bumpers?

My brother gave me a protectant called Prolong (LOL)
that works really well.
Our 2003's was almost gray due to the sun or lack of
maintenance from the old owner.

The product comes in a spray bottle and 2 applicators.
One is used for indside and one on the outside.
I must say the pieces look good as new and have a
dark rich black color to them.
